Job Description & How to Apply Below
Reporting directly to the Plant Manager, this position carries leadership responsibility over a dedicated QA team of 15 — spanning lab technicians, quality supervisors, and process improvement specialists. The Quality Manager also chairs the Quality Pillar within the Plant Leadership Team, with a strong focus on driving Continuous Improvement across operations.
Principal Duties- Accountable for production quality standards across the facility
- Oversee the Quality Department budget, including approval and reconciliation of expenditures
- Create, maintain, and improve quality documentation for the facility and all products
- Act as the facility's official point of contact for quality-related regulatory and government matters
- Lead a team of 15 quality professionals — including 11 technicians, 2 supervisors, and 2 process improvement specialists — through structured onboarding, development plans, and ongoing coaching
- Coordinate cross-functional communication between Marketing, Production, Technical Services, and Product Development
- Oversee the consumer complaint process from investigation through resolution
- Build and refine quality programs aligned with the facility's Pure & Clean standards
- Champion a culture of continuous improvement through education and performance data
- Ensure Quality systems are fully integrated with other operational and high-performance work systems
- Direct quality methodologies, systems coordination, and Statistical Process Control
- Maintain and implement HACCP, HACQP, FSMA, and Food Defense plans
- Function as the facility's SQF Practitioner, with annual responsibility for system verification and validation
- Ensure Quality Technicians are properly trained, qualified, and consistently executing required testing protocols
- Coordinate outside services including pest control, third-party lab testing, and equipment maintenance
- Administer the hold/release database for Finished Goods and Raw Materials
- Ensure plant and business initiatives remain aligned with all quality and compliance requirements
- Offer technical expertise in support of both current product lines and new product development
As the designated SQF Practitioner for the facility, this role carries full authority and accountability to:
- Develop and implement the Food Safety Fundamentals, Food Safety Plan, and Food Quality Plan
- Oversee the full lifecycle of the SQF System — development, implementation, review, and ongoing maintenance
- Safeguard the integrity of the SQF System and take corrective action when needed
- Ensure all relevant personnel are informed and equipped to maintain effective SQF compliance
- Scope includes Pre-Requisite Programs, Critical Control Points, Critical Quality Points, monitoring activities, sampling and analysis across raw materials, finished product, and work in progress, as well as scheduling and leading internal audits
- B.S. or M.S. in Food Science, Dairy Product Technology, Food Microbiology, Chemistry, or a comparable technical discipline with relevant industry experience
- 5–10 years in QA/QC within food manufacturing, with a track record of managing quality systems
- Effective written and verbal communication skills, including the ability to author technical documents and contribute to policy development
- Background in GMP, SQF, TQM, HACCP, Six Sigma, or similar continuous improvement frameworks
